Specifications
Accuracy at normal temperature:
±
30 seconds a month
Digital Timekeeping: Hour, minutes, seconds, p.m. (P), month, day, day of the
week
Time format: 12-hour and 24-hour
Calendar system: Full Auto-calendar pre-programmed from the year 2000 to 2099
Other: Home City code (can be assigned one of 48 city codes);
Standard Time/Daylight Saving Time (summer time)
Analog Timekeeping: Hour, minutes (hand moves every 20seconds)
World Time: 48 cities (29 time zones)
Other: Daylight Saving Time/Standard Time
Alarms: 5 daily alarms (with 1 snooze alarm); Hourly time signal
Stopwatch:
Measuring unit: 1/100 second
Measuring capacity: 23:59'59.99"
Measuring modes: Elapsed time, split time, two finishes

Adjusting the Analog Hand Setting
Use the operations below to adjust the analog hands so their settings match the
digital time.
xD(three seconds in Timekeeping Mode): Enters analog
hand setting mode.
D: Advances minute hand 20 seconds.
B: (while holding down D): Locks high-speed hand
movement.
A: Exits analog hand setting mode.

Configuring Home City, Time and Date Settings
xConfigure Home City and summer time settings first. After that, configure time and
date settings.
1. In the Timekeeping Mode, hold down Afor about two seconds until the seconds
start to flash. This is the setting mode.
